This is the first version of the evolution simulation that I built. Here, a number of unique organisms (colourful circles) with differing genotypes move around a square collecting food (smaller grey circles) to gain "energy". When an organism has gained enough energy they will use that energy to reproduce, creating another organism (a child) with very similar (slightly mutated) genotypes. In theory, over time organisms with more favourable genotypes should evolve and dominate the simulation through natural selection.

The genotype of a given organism consists of 3 values R G and B, each numbers between 0 and 1. The phenotype (observable expression of genotype) was two-fold. Firstly, the colour of the organism is a direct mapping of the RGB values to red, green and blue respectively. Secondly, and the purpose of this simulation, was that the RGB values each determined a particular attribute about the organism. Organisms also passively lose energy over time to encourage food consumption. The total sum of R,G,B also determines how fast energy is consumed, thus encouraging organisms to find an optimal balance between the the attributes.

Technology

As framework-less web was the only stack I knew at the time, this simulation was build using raw HTML/CSS/JS using the Canvas element to render graphics.
